The Town of Brookline has granted the USGA permission to use portions of Robert T. Lynch Municipal Golf Course Brookline Golf Course for the purposes of utilizing existing hardscape facilities, providing for operational compound space, infrastructure staging, and reserved parking during the week of the championship. Authorized by Brooklines Select Board, the Community Partnership Committee, otherwise known as the CPC, is a joint partnership between the Town of Brookline and The Country Club. On January 24, 2022, the USGA announced the Open Works Program, an initiative designed to allow diverse Brookline businesses and residents to receive priority for the labor and supplier needs connected to the 2022 U.S. Open Championship.
